TechTorch

Location:HOME > Technology > content

Technology

Understanding Ethereum: The Decentralized Open-Source Blockchain

March 10, 2025Technology2778
Understanding Ethereum: The Decentralized Open-Source Blockchain Ether

Understanding Ethereum: The Decentralized Open-Source Blockchain

Ethereum is a decentralized, open-source blockchain platform that enables the creation of smart contracts and decentralized applications (dApps). Originally proposed in 2013 by Vitalik Buterin and launched in 2015, Ethereum pioneered the integration of programmability through smart contracts. This innovative platform significantly extends the capabilities of blockchain technology beyond its traditional use as a cryptocurrency.

Key Features of Ethereum

Ethereum combines several features that make it a powerful and versatile platform. Here are some of its key aspects:

Smart Contracts

Smart contracts are self-executing contracts with predefined rules directly written into the code. These contracts automate transactions when specific conditions are met, eliminating the need for intermediaries and ensuring efficient execution. This feature is particularly useful for applications that require complex and automated processes, such as financial services and supply chain management.

Decentralized Applications (dApps)

Decentralized applications, or dApps, are applications built on Ethereum that run on its decentralized blockchain. These applications can be used for various purposes, such as decentralized finance (DeFi), gaming, supply chain management, and more. By running on a decentralized network, dApps offer transparency, security, and absence of central control, making them less vulnerable to censorship or manipulation.

Ether (ETH)

Ether (ETH) is the native cryptocurrency of the Ethereum network. It serves two primary functions: paying for transactions and computational tasks through gas fees, and serving as a store of value and medium of exchange, often ranking second in market capitalization to Bitcoin.

Ethereum Virtual Machine (EVM)

The Ethereum Virtual Machine (EVM) is a virtual machine that runs smart contracts written in programming languages such as Solidity. The EVM ensures security and prevents unauthorized access to data, making it a crucial component of the Ethereum platform.

Consensus Mechanism

Initially, Ethereum used a Proof of Work (PoW) mechanism similar to Bitcoin, but it has transitioned to a Proof of Stake (PoS) mechanism with the Ethereum 2.0 upgrade. This transition aims to improve energy efficiency, scalability, and overall network security.

Scalability and Interoperability

Ethereum supports Layer 2 solutions like rollups, such as Optimism and Arbitrum, to enhance transaction throughput and reduce costs. Additionally, it enables interaction with other blockchains via bridges, fostering interoperability among different blockchain platforms.

How Ethereum Differs from Bitcoin

Feature Comparison Purpose: Ethereum is a programmable blockchain for dApps, whereas Bitcoin is a digital currency. Smart Contracts: Ethereum supports smart contracts, while Bitcoin does not. Consensus Mechanism: Ethereum uses PoS (Ethereum 2.0) for its consensus, while Bitcoin uses PoW. Block Time: Ethereum block time is around 12 seconds, while Bitcoin's block time is 10 minutes. Supply Limit: There is no cap on the total supply of Ether; however, Bitcoin has a maximum supply of 21 million BTC.

Applications of Ethereum

Ethereum's versatility and programmability make it suitable for a wide range of applications. Here are some key areas where Ethereum is making a significant impact:

Decentralized Finance (DeFi)

DeFi platforms like Uniswap, Aave, and MakerDAO enable decentralized lending, borrowing, and trading without the need for intermediaries. These infrastructure-building and interoperability solutions are redefining traditional financial services, offering more transparency and empowerment to users.

Non-Fungible Tokens (NFTs)

NFTs are unique digital assets representing ownership of art, collectibles, and other items. Examples include Bored Ape Yacht Club and CryptoPunks. Through Ethereum, creators and artists can securely and transparently mint, trade, and collect NFTs.

Decentralized Autonomous Organizations (DAOs)

DAOs are organizations governed by token holders and smart contracts, such as ConstitutionDAO. These entities demonstrate the potential for decentralized self-governance, enabling more democratic decision-making processes in the absence of a central authority.

Gaming

Blockchain-based games like Axie Infinity and Decentraland allow players to earn and trade in-game assets. This innovative approach merges the virtual and physical worlds, offering a novel gaming experience and economic model.

Supply Chain

Blockchain can be used to track and verify the origin of goods in real-time, as seen in projects like VeChain. This transparency helps build trust and ensures compliance across the supply chain, benefiting various industries.

Ethereum 2.0: The Merge

One of the most significant milestones in Ethereum's evolution was the The Merge, a major upgrade that took place in September 2022. This transition marked Ethereum's move from a Proof of Work (PoW) consensus mechanism to a Proof of Stake (PoS) model. The benefits of this upgrade include:

Reduced energy consumption by approximately 99.95% Facilitated future scalability improvements through sharding Enhanced transaction speed and reduced costs Increased security and stability of the network

The Merge represents a crucial step in Ethereum's roadmap towards being a more sustainable and scalable platform.

Why Ethereum is Important in Blockchain

Programmability: Unlike Bitcoin, Ethereum is designed to be programmable, allowing developers to build and deploy smart contracts and dApps. This feature has opened up numerous possibilities for innovation and decentralization.

Wide Adoption: Ethereum is currently the most widely used blockchain platform for decentralized finance (DeFi), non-fungible tokens (NFTs), and various other applications. Its wide adoption has made it a de facto standard for blockchain innovation.

Innovation: Ethereum continuously evolves with upgrades and new features, such as the transition to PoS and the development of Layer 2 solutions. This ongoing innovation ensures that Ethereum remains at the forefront of blockchain technology.

Decentralization: By providing a trustless and transparent environment, Ethereum fosters a more equitable and decentralized ecosystem, where users have more control over their data and assets.